Rasmus HR key to Cards win over Royals

June 26, 2010 By Bill Pollock

Colby Rasmus and Skip Schumaker hit home runs and Blake Hawksworth pitched five plus innings for the win in a 5-3 final in favor of St. Louis over Kansas City Saturday afternoon at Kauffman Stadium.

Rasmus hit a three run homer in the fourth and Skip Schumaker a two run shot in the fifth off Royals’ starter Kyle Davies. Davies went seven innings as the Royals fell to 1-11 in Saturday games. He gave up five runs, four earned, and six hits. In four June starts, the right-hander is 0-3 with an 8.64 ERA.

The Royals put a dent in the Cards’ lead. Jose Guillen’s RBI single made it 5-3 in the eighth and extended his career-best hitting streak to 20 games, the longest by a Royals player since Rey Sanchez’s 21-game run in 2001.
